After the successful dedication of the Dambana, The Filipino Shrine at the upper level gardens at the Grotto last year, Fr. Jack was very kind to offer us another opportunity to gather our kababayans in the metro area to hold another celebration this year in honor of our three icons inside the shrine.  The core team came up with the Dambana Festival as a name for the event and this will start our own tradition.  On Saturday, August 2nd, we will celebrate the First Annual Dambana Festival at the Grotto.  The festivity will start at 2:00 PM with a Living Rosary, Celebration of the Mass at 3:00PM, followed by a Refreshment and Cultural Presentation.  Kindly click this http://filcomevents.blogspot.com/ for detailed information.  It is greatly appreciated if you pass on the information to your families and friends.  There will be 50 plus children (7-12 years) and teens participating in the Living Rosary coming from NE, NW, SE, SW and Salem .  We encourage your children to be part of this wonderful event.  There will be a rehearsal on July 25th at 2:00 PM at the Grotto.  Below are the contact persons for each region in the Portland Metro area if your kids want to participate.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

As for the youth and the young adults, we encourage them to be part of the mass at 3:00 PM.  The Youth for Christ’s Choir and some youth from different parishes will lead the assembly with joyful singing.  The choir practices will be held on Thursdays, July 16th and 30th at 7:00 PM at Holy Trinity Parish.  The young adults will proclaim the readings and will serve as Eucharistic Ministers and Ushers.  We need more participants, so if you could help us, that will be great.  Kindly provide us with the names of the participants and their contact information.
